10th December 2020 Jaguar Land Rover opened its state-of-the-art €1.4bn (£1bn) manufacturing facility in Nitra in October 2018. The new 300,000m² facility stands at the forefront of aluminium manufacturing and engineering expertise in Slovakia, with an annual capacity of 150,000 vehicles a year. A new plan aims for at least 68% reduction in greenhouse gas emissions by the end of the decade, compared to 1990 levels. The Prime Minister has today (Friday 4 December) announced a new ambitious target to reduce the UK’s emissions by at least 68% by 2030, compared to 1990 levels. Read the full article…
